Yvonne Sewankambo joins Sedgwick Communications

Sedgwick Communications has appointed Yvonne Sewankambo as communications consultant, where she will work across the agency’s travel and publishing clients.

The announcement:

Sedgwick Communications is excited to announce Yvonne Sewankambo as its latest hire. Sewankambo joins as communications consultant working across the agency’s travel and publishing clients.

Sewankambo has more than eight years of in-house and agency experience and a proven track record in developing and coordinating strategies and campaigns in publishing, film, television, theatre, education, and the not-for-profit sector.

As communications consultant at Sedgwick Communications, she is tasked with leading key accounts, driving impactful work and delivering excellent results for the agency’s roster of clients.

Laura Sedgwick, managing director and founder at Sedgwick Communications, said, “Yvonne is a genuine and lovely human who brings a mature and calming approach to her work, and embodies the culture we foster at the agency. She is a skilled communicator with a wealth of experience that she can bring to the agency’s client list. I’m excited to have her onboard to help continue the agency’s run of success.”

Sewankambo said, “I’m honoured to witness and be part of Sedgwick Communications’ continued growth, and excited to work with the wonderful teams at Singapore Tourism Board and BookPeople, sharing their exceptional value and stories with Australian and New Zealand audiences.”

Sedgwick Communications launched to the market in July this year. The newly formed, independent PR agency works with both consumer and corporate clients to tell their stories through public relations, social media and content creation.

It recently announced Singapore Tourism Board as a new client win, which joined the agency’s existing roster of clients – New Zealand’s leading travel insurer, Southern Cross Travel Insurance, Oxford University Press and BookPeople, the peak body for independent bookshops.
